:thumbup: :thumbup: CJ: Gorgeous RV!! Great use of space!! Our RV floorplan is slightly different than yours. However, my machine sits in the same place, where our computer should be... I think it's a much better use of space for a sewing machine :lol: Fireplace stayed so I can always be warm while sewing!
I love your idea of pretty baskets above your slide out!! Functional and pretty!! I turned the tv cabinet in the bedroom into my miniature sewing room. Nearly all my sewing supplies and projects fit in there. Anything larger goes under our king sz bed also, like my cutting mat and Sew Steady Portable table.

We are not fulltimers, but we do travel for extensive periods of time as we are Volunteer State Park Hosts. We feel truly Blessed to live the RV lifestyle, it's been our dream that we are able to live out now that we retired. We worked long and hard to get to this point! :-D

RV's are not what they used to be, if you haven't been in one lately, check one out!! King sz beds, surround sound, flat screens, microwave/ convection ovens, central vaccuums, fireplaces, dishwashers... etc etc...seriously, some even have a 2nd bath with a jetted tub! They literally are beautiful, comfy homes on wheels.
